24 /**
25 * \file ir_variable_refcount.cpp
26 *
27 * Provides a visitor which produces a list of variables referenced,
28 * how many times they were referenced and assigned, and whether they
29 * were defined in the scope.
30 */
31
32 #include "ir.h"
33 #include "ir_visitor.h"
34 #include "ir_variable_refcount.h"
35 #include "glsl_types.h"
36 #include "util/hash_table.h"
37
38 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::ir_variable_refcount_visitor()
39 {
40 this->mem_ctx = ralloc_context(NULL);
41 this->ht = _mesa_hash_table_create(NULL, _mesa_hash_pointer,
42 _mesa_key_pointer_equal);
43 }
44
45 static void
46 free_entry(struct hash_entry *entry)
47 {
48 ir_variable_refcount_entry *ivre = (ir_variable_refcount_entry *) entry->data;
49
50 /* Free assignment list */
51 exec_node *n;
52 while ((n = ivre->assign_list.pop_head()) != NULL) {
53 struct assignment_entry *assignment_entry =
54 exec_node_data(struct assignment_entry, n, link);
55 free(assignment_entry);
56 }
57
58 delete ivre;
59 }
60
61 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::~ir_variable_refcount_visitor()
62 {
63 ralloc_free(this->mem_ctx);
64 _mesa_hash_table_destroy(this->ht, free_entry);
65 }
66
67 // constructor
68 ir_variable_refcount_entry::ir_variable_refcount_entry(ir_variable *var)
69 {
70 this->var = var;
71 assigned_count = 0;
72 declaration = false;
73 referenced_count = 0;
74 }
75
76
77 ir_variable_refcount_entry *
78 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::get_variable_entry(ir_variable *var)
79 {
80 assert(var);
81
82 struct hash_entry *e = _mesa_hash_table_search(this->ht, var);
83 if (e)
84 return (ir_variable_refcount_entry *)e->data;
85
86 ir_variable_refcount_entry *entry = new ir_variable_refcount_entry(var);
87 assert(entry->referenced_count == 0);
88 _mesa_hash_table_insert(this->ht, var, entry);
89
90 return entry;
91 }
92
93
94 ir_visitor_status
95 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::visit(ir_variable *ir)
96 {
97 ir_variable_refcount_entry *entry = this->get_variable_entry(ir);
98 if (entry)
99 entry->declaration = true;
100
101 return visit_continue;
102 }
103
104
105 ir_visitor_status
106 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::visit(ir_dereference_variable *ir)
107 {
108 ir_variable *const var = ir->variable_referenced();
109 ir_variable_refcount_entry *entry = this->get_variable_entry(var);
110
111 if (entry)
112 entry->referenced_count++;
113
114 return visit_continue;
115 }
116
117
118 ir_visitor_status
119 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::visit_enter(ir_function_signature *ir)
120 {
121 /* We don't want to descend into the function parameters and
122 * dead-code eliminate them, so just accept the body here.
123 */
124 visit_list_elements(this, &ir->body);
125 return visit_continue_with_parent;
126 }
127
128
129 ir_visitor_status
130 ir_variable_refcount_visitor::visit_leave(ir_assignment *ir)
131 {
132 ir_variable_refcount_entry *entry;
133 entry = this->get_variable_entry(ir->lhs->variable_referenced());
134 if (entry) {
135 entry->assigned_count++;
136
137 /* Build a list for dead code optimisation. Don't add assignment if it
138 * was declared out of scope (outside the instruction stream). Also don't
139 * bother adding any more to the list if there are more references than
140 * assignments as this means the variable is used and won't be optimised
141 * out.
142 */
143 assert(entry->referenced_count >= entry->assigned_count);
144 if (entry->referenced_count == entry->assigned_count) {
145 struct assignment_entry *assignment_entry =
146 (struct assignment_entry *)calloc(1, sizeof(*assignment_entry));
147 assignment_entry->assign = ir;
148 entry->assign_list.push_head(&assignment_entry->link);
149 }
150 }
151
152 return visit_continue;
153 }
